Chapter 1673 Searched The Library

Following Madilyn's departure, pin-drop silence filled the air inside the ward.

Lucian dragged a chair over and sat beside the bed. He grasped Roxanne's hand with a tender look spread across

his face.

“Don't worry, Roxanne. Everyone is thinking of ways to save you. Even Old Mr. Lomax is here. He's currently

browsing through references with Jonathan to figure out how to treat you. I believe he will definitely come up with a

solution. I think you would want to meet him too,” Lucian said patiently despite knowing she couldn't hear him. “I'm

also aware of Archie and Benny's parentage now. I'm sorry for not discovering they are my children earlier. I'm also

grateful I didn't treat them with prejudice because I mistook them as another man's offspring. You've raised them

well. On the other hand, I failed to take good care of our daughter. Because of me, our three children grew up in an

incomplete family. Now that I know the truth, I only wish to do my best to compensate you all, but that can only be

done provided that you wake up. You will tough this out for the kids, won't you?”

Gently rubbing his fingers against her hand, he unwittingly tightened his grip and fell silent for a few seconds before

adding, “If the doctors still can't think of a solution after three days, I will have no choice but to agree to Jack's

request. By then, he will undoubtedly force me to marry another woman. I hope that after you regain

consciousness...” He paused for a few moments before letting out a sigh of resignation. “When you regain

consciousness and wish to hate me, you can do so. It was my fault for failing to safeguard you, so this is a burden I

deserve to bear.”

Roxanne did not respond even after he muttered the long speech.

In the end, Lucian's heart ached so terribly that he couldn't speak further. He could only sit on the side of the bed

and gazed at her in silence.

Another sleepless night ensued.

The next morning, Lucian got up and left the ward when the doctors came to do their rounds.

Standing in the corridor and watching the doctors doing their jobs, Lucian couldn't stop himself from taking out his

phone and contacting Jonathan.

He lost contact with Peregrine after the latter's last visit to the hospital. He wondered if Peregrine had thought of

any treatment plans.

It took a while before Jonathan answered.

“What's the matter, Lucian? Did Roxanne's condition destabilize again?” Jonathan whispered.

Obviously, he was hiding in a corner, speaking with an undertone.

Lucian knitted his brows. “Are you still browsing through references?”

Jonathan nodded. “We stayed up the whole night yesterday and almost searched all the medical-related books in

the library, but...”

At the thought of the outcome, Jonathan hesitated to speak. We've gone through so many references, yet Old Mr.

Lomax is still clueless about how to cure Roxanne's condition.

He couldn't bring himself to inform Lucian of that depressive news.

Lucian's heart sank as he managed to guess the lack of progress. Still, he didn't probe further and merely said,

“Help me express my gratitude and take good care of Old Mr. Lomax. I'll personally thank him again after

tomorrow.” Old Mr. Lomax is already of such advanced age, yet he's willing to stay up all night to study medical

books for Roxanne's sake. This gesture alone is sufficiently moving.

Jonathan heaved a soundless sigh before comforting Lucian, “There's another day left. We will find a way. Don't

worry, Lucian.”

Lucian grunted indifferently in response and hung up the call the next second, not giving Jonathan the opportunity

to say another word.

Staring at his dimming phone screen and shifting his gaze to Peregrine, who was flipping through the medical



references, Jonathan felt heavy-hearted.

Although he had consoled Lucian in that manner earlier, he couldn't deny the cold, hard truth lying before them.

The chances of saving Roxanne with the combined effort of only a few of them were very slim.
